JULIETA

Directed by Pedro Almodóvar
Spain, 2016
Drama, Mystery, Romance

Synopsis

Just as she is about to leave Madrid forever, the seemingly content Julieta has a chance encounter that stirs up sorrowful memories of the daughter who brutally abandoned her when she turned eighteen. The brokenhearted woman thus decides to confront the most important events of her life.

Our take

Pedro Almodóvar returns to his more reflective works with Julieta, jumping across time to follow the tragic destiny of a mother, played by two different actresses. Based on the short stories of Alice Munro, this entrancing and sumptuous melodrama is imbued with guilt, grief, and irrevocable love.
